Abstract :
As ROADMs manufacturing process evolved, it became possible to build optical switching nodes that are colorless, directionless and contention less. These types of switching nodes increase significantly the possibilities of setting up new optical paths, allowing new connectivity services to be offered, such as transport network topology virtualization. One solution to deal with the higher complexity in control operations in such scenario is the SDN architecture, which allows the inclusion of new control features by means of "network applications". This paper presents one use-case of such applications in a SDN scenario by using a PCE capable of doing physical layer impairment analysis, such as total OSNR estimation.
